Strategic Panel

The Strategic Panel is the most senior governance group in the business retail market providing strategic direction and overseeing programmes of work to improve business customer outcomes.

Purpose

The purpose of the Strategic Panel includes:

  • Transposing strategic directions set by Ofwat and Defra into actions and programmes of work for the Market Operator and its members in relation to the business water market
  • Keeping the contents of the market codes under review, making recommendations on proposed changes and delegating powers to the Code Change Committee to carry these out
  • Engaging with market stakeholders
  • Working with MOSL to develop the scope and plan for market audits and reviewing audit findings
  • Providing advice, recommendations and support to MOSL on market entry assurance and re-assurance
  • Commenting on MOSL budget, services and charges
  • Overseeing market performance
  • Establishing the Disputes and Market Performance Committees.

Membership

The Strategic Panel has the following voting members:

  • Independent Chair
  • Wholesaler members (x2)
  • Retailer members (x2)
  • Independent members (x3)
  • Customer Representative

 

 The following are non-voting affiliate members:

  • Ofwat representatives
  • Defra representatives
  • MOSL CEO
  • Secretary
